Pork Chops as in Temesvár – (Temesvári Sertésborda)

Ingredients:
1 1/2 lb pork chops, salt, ground black pepper, 2 oz flour, 4 tablespoons oil, 1 small red onion, 1 teaspoon sweet paprika, 1 medium tomato, 1 large green pepper, 10 oz string beans, 3/4 cup sour cream

Cut the meat into 4 large slices. Flatten them slightly. Rub in with salt and ground pepper, coat with flour. Fry on each side until red, then set aside, covered. On the remaining oil, sauté the finely chopped onion. Sift on the paprika and stir. Immediately cover with C cup of water. Add the meat slices, the tomato and the pepper, cubed, and cook over low heat for 10 minutes, covered. In the meantime clean the string beans and cut them into 1” long pieces. Remove the meat slices when done, replace them with the string beans. Pour on enough water to cover it. Add some salt and pepper and cook until tender. Mix the sour cream and the flour until smooth and add to the beans. Boil for a few minutes to let he sauce thicken. Re-heat the meat slices in the sauce before serving.

Preparation time: 50 minutes
One serving: 2393 kJ/572 kcal
